Pistachio Basmati Rice

Pistachio nuts add a wonderful flavor and crunch to already delightful basmati rice.

Serves 6

Calories: 342.09

Fat: 14.31 grams

Saturated Fat: 1.86 grams

Carbohydrates: 46.38grams

Calcium: 64.62 mg

Lactose: 0.0 grams

10 ounces basmati rice

2 bunches green onions

2 tablespoons olive oil

1 cup pistachio nuts, shelled, coarsely chopped

1 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es

  • Cook rice in a large, covered pan according to package directions.

  • Rinse green onions and cut into ½″ diagonal slices.

  • Heat one tablespoon of the olive oil in a small skillet. Add green onions and sauté over medium heat for a short minute.

  • Stir in pistachio nuts and cook for another minute, stirring constantly. Set aside.

  • At serving time, uncover rice and fold in red pepper flakes, green onions, and nuts with a fork. Drizzle remaining oil over rice. Serve immediately.

Basmati Rice Ramblings

Did you know that basmati rice has a delicate reputation? It is known for being the most aromatic, delicate, and delicious member of the rice family! To prepare the rice, rinse it several times in cold water and let it soak for about 30 minutes. This will help give the rice its characteristic fluffiness.
